Overhead Door vs Sectional Door: Which System Is Right?

Many facility managers use “overhead door” to describe a rolling steel or roll-up door. However, a sectional door is also technically an overhead door because it travels above the opening. For clarity, this overhead door vs sectional door comparison focuses on rolling overhead doors and sectional overhead doors—the two systems commonly used in warehouses, loading docks, service bays, and commercial garages.

For many commercial facilities, sectional doors provide better insulation, weather sealing, and design flexibility. Rolling overhead doors may be the better choice when ceiling space is limited, security is a priority, or the opening experiences frequent daily use. Overhead Door vs Sectional Door Comparison: Key Differences

A rolling overhead door is made from narrow metal slats that travel vertically and coil around a barrel above the opening. Because the curtain stores in a compact coil, the system does not require horizontal tracks extending across the ceiling. This design works well in facilities with limited backroom space, overhead equipment, or frequent door cycles.

A sectional overhead door is constructed from several rigid horizontal panels connected by hinges. As the door opens, rollers guide the panels upward through vertical tracks and then back along horizontal ceiling tracks. Sectional doors are available with insulated panels, windows, and several track configurations. The Door & Access Systems Manufacturers Association, or DASMA, publishes separate standards for sectional overhead-type doors and rolling doors, which helps clarify the distinction between these two commercial door systems.

The main difference is how each door stores when open. A rolling door coils directly above the opening, while a sectional door travels along tracks beneath the ceiling. That distinction affects clearance requirements, insulation, maintenance, appearance, and how the door fits into daily operations.

Side-by-Side Overhead Door vs Sectional Door Comparison

Space requirements are one of the most important differences between these systems. Rolling overhead doors require room above the opening for the barrel, coil, and hood. However, they generally leave the ceiling area behind the opening clear. This can be useful when ductwork, lighting, sprinklers, storage racks, or other equipment occupy the ceiling.

Sectional doors require tracks that guide the panels upward and back into the building. Standard-lift tracks extend horizontally beneath the ceiling, although high-lift and vertical-lift configurations may work in buildings with different clearance conditions.

Insulation is another major consideration. Sectional doors are often available with thick insulated panels and effective perimeter seals, making them a strong choice for heated warehouses, service garages, and other climate-controlled spaces. Rolling doors can also be insulated, but their interlocking slat construction may not provide the same thermal performance as a well-insulated sectional system.

The two designs also handle damage differently. Individual sectional panels can sometimes be replaced without replacing the entire door. Rolling doors may allow damaged slats to be repaired or replaced, depending on the location and extent of the damage. A technician should inspect either system before determining the appropriate repair.

Installation and Maintenance Considerations

Sectional and rolling overhead doors have different installation requirements. A sectional door needs properly aligned vertical and horizontal tracks, rollers, hinges, cables, and a counterbalance spring system. The ceiling and surrounding structure must support the selected track configuration and operating hardware.

A rolling overhead door uses side guides, a barrel assembly, brackets, a curtain, and often a protective hood. The structure above the opening must support the weight and operating forces of the barrel and curtain. Motorized systems may also require electrical connections, controls, safety devices, and limit adjustments.

Do not attempt to adjust door springs, cables, counterbalance assemblies, or tensioned components yourself. These parts store significant force and can cause serious injuries when handled improperly.

Which Door Type Fits Your Commercial Facility?

The right system depends on how your facility uses the opening. Rolling overhead doors are often well suited for warehouses, loading docks, storage facilities, and industrial environments where ceiling clearance, security, and frequent operation are important. Their compact storage design keeps much of the ceiling area clear.

Sectional doors are often a strong choice for vehicle service bays, commercial garages, fire stations, and climate-controlled facilities. Their rigid panel construction can provide effective insulation, weather resistance, and a clean finished appearance. Window sections may also improve visibility and natural light.

What Affects Your Commercial Door Investment?

Several factors influence the cost of a commercial door project. Opening size, door material, insulation level, hardware, operating method, safety equipment, and expected cycle frequency all affect the final scope.

A larger loading-dock opening may require heavier materials, reinforced hardware, and a more powerful operator. An insulated sectional door may require thicker panels and upgraded perimeter seals. A rolling overhead door designed for frequent operation may need a higher-cycle spring assembly, heavier guides, or specialized controls.

Manual, chain-hoist, and motorized systems also have different installation requirements. Motorized doors may need photo eyes, sensing edges, control stations, access controls, warning devices, or integration with the facility’s existing systems.

Installation Complexity and Site-Specific Challenges

The building itself can significantly affect installation. Jamb condition, lintel height, available headroom, side clearance, backroom clearance, and structural support must all be evaluated.

A sectional door may require a custom track configuration to avoid sprinklers, ductwork, lighting, or storage systems. A rolling overhead door needs adequate space above the opening for the barrel and curtain coil. Larger or heavier systems may also require reinforced structural supports.

Wind-load requirements, fire-rating requirements, safety standards, and local building codes may affect the door, hardware, controls, and installation process. A site evaluation helps identify these requirements before equipment is ordered.

Frequently Asked Questions

Are sectional doors and overhead doors the same thing?

A sectional door is one type of overhead door. “Overhead door” describes any door that opens upward and stores above the opening. In commercial conversations, the term is also commonly used to describe rolling or roll-up doors. This guide compares rolling overhead doors with sectional overhead doors.

Which is better for a commercial facility: sectional or one-piece overhead doors?

Neither system is best for every facility. Rolling overhead doors are often preferred when ceiling space, security, or frequent operation is the priority. Sectional doors are often preferred when insulation, weather sealing, visibility, or appearance matters more. A site evaluation can determine which system fits the opening and operating environment.

How does the overhead door vs sectional door comparison affect maintenance requirements?

Sectional doors have hinges, rollers, tracks, cables, springs, and panel connections that require inspection. Rolling doors have slats, guides, brackets, a barrel, and tension components that also need regular service. Maintenance frequency should reflect the door’s age, operating environment, and daily cycle count.

What should I check before calling a technician about my overhead door?

Check for visible objects blocking the opening and verify that the door has electrical power if it is motorized. Stop operating the door if it moves unevenly, makes unusual noises, has damaged cables or slats, or appears to be coming out of its tracks. Springs, cables, and tension assemblies should only be serviced by trained technicians.
